SA: Main stories in today's Adelaide newspapers

ADELAIDE, Dec 18 AAP - The main stories in today's Adelaide Advertiser:

Page 1: SA police officer Debra Buckskin jailed for passing information to a known drug dealer.

Page 3: SA teachers protest over the federal government's My School website.

World: Elin Nordegren to file for divorce from Tiger Woods (New York). Scientists genetically
map two common forms of cancer for the first time (London). Up to 50 needles found inside
a Brazilian boy's body as police investigate black magic ritual (Sao Paulo).

Finance: NAB launches $4.61 billion cash bid for AXA Asia Pacific. Australian share
market closes flat. Manufacturing suffers a plung in value in South Australia, according
to new figures.

Sport: Brad Haddin pleads guilty to bringing cricket into disrepute in a clash with
West Indies bowler Sulieman Benn at the third cricket Test in Perth. Port Adelaide's vice-captain
Kane Cornes to step down from the club's leadership group. SA to take on Western Australia
in Sheffield Shield cricket at Adelaide Oval.
